Numbers of students taking exactly 2 of the subjects listed:
The number of students in the lense-shaped circle overlaps are given as
{{{666}}} students that said they were taking English and Science,			
{{{613}}} students that said they were taking History and English, and
{{{744}}} students that said they were taking History and Science.
All of those could also have been taking the other listed subject.
Subtracting from each of those numbers the number of student who were taking all 3 courses, we can calculate the number of students who were taking only 2 of the subjects:
{{{666-359=highlight(307)}}} students that were taking English and Science, but not History, 		 	
{{{613-359=highlight(254)}}} students that were taking History and English, but not 
Science, and
{{{744-359=highlight(385)}}} students that were taking History and Science, but not English.
Numbers of students taking only 1 of the subjects listed can be calculated based on the results above, or independently.
The part of the {{{blue(History)}}} circle that is not in any other circle represents the number of students that were taking History, but not another of the listed subjects.
That number can be calculated as
{{{1390-359-254-385=highlight(392)}}} , found by subtracting from the number that said they were taking history, the numbers that were history and just one other subject, and the number that were taking all 3 subjects.
It can also be calculated without relying on the previous results as {{{1390-613-744+359=highlight(392)}}} ,
found by subtracting from the number that said they were taking history, the numbers that were taking a second subject,
and then adding the number of those subtracted twice because they were taking all 3  subjects.
The two results should be the same, an could be used as verification.
The other regions that are part of only one circle can be calculated similarly.
The part of the {{{red(English)}}} circle that is not in any other circle represents the number of students that were taking English, but not another of the listed subjects.
That number can be calculated as {{{1181-359-307-254=highlight(261)}}} , or as
{{{1181-666-613+359=highlight(261)}}} .
The part of the {{{green(Science)}}} circle that is not in any other circle represents the number of students that were taking science, but not another of the listed subjects.
That number can be calculated as {{{1318-359-307-385=highlight(267)}}} , or as
{{{1318-666-744+359=highlight(267)}}} 
Number of students who took at least one of the courses listed:
Calculated as the sum of the numbers for all 7 regions in side one or more circles, that number is
{{{359+307+254+385+392+261+267=2225}}}
Number of students who did not take any of the courses listed:
That number can be calculated as {{{2519-2225=highlight(294)}}}

a) How many students took History or didn't take English?
The students who took History are represented in regions I, II, IV, and V.
The students who didn't take English are in regions I,IV, VII, and VIII.
All of those regions are involved because it says or, so it's a union of both sets.
The union of those two sets includes regions I,II, IV, V, VII, and VIII.
That leaves out only regions III, and VI, so the number can be calculated subtracting the number in those 2 regions from the total as
{{{2519-261-307=highlight(1951)}}}
 
b) How many students took History & English or took English & Science?
The students who took History & English are represented in regions II and V.
The students who took English & Science are represented in regions V and VI.
The answer is again in the union of those 2 sets: regions II, V, and VI:
{{{254+359+307=highlight(920)}}}
 
c) How many students took History or Science, but not English?
That's those who took one of the courses listed but did not take English.
I could calculate their number as {{{2519-294-1181=highlight(1044)}}}.
I could also calculate it as the number in regions I, IV, and VII, {{{392+385+267=highlight(1044)}}}.
 
d) How many students took History, English, or Science?
That's those who took at least one of the courses listed, so it can be calculated as {{{2519-294=highlight(2225)}}}.
 
e) How many students took none of the courses?
That's the number in region VIII: {{{highlight(294)}}}
 
f) How many students took English and Science, but not History?
The students who took English and sciences are represented by regions V and VI.
The students in region V had taken also History, so they are not included in the answer.
So, the answer is the {{{highlight(307)}}} students in region VI.
